I am doing n2n EC b/w RC netlist and placed db netlist. Flops count and latches remain the same in both. Once I try to map these, I am seeing the ICG's inserted by RC as unmapped in both golden and revised.
e.g:-
(G) 208486 DLAT */RC_CG_HIER_INST0/RC_CGIC_INST/icg_f6_dh_NAME_$U1/udp1/U$1
(R) 224120 DLAT */RC_CG_HIER_INST0/RC_CGIC_INST/icg_b12_dh_NAME_$U1/udp1/U$1

Looks like the ICG has been upsized during placement optimization and hence tool is not abe to map it. ( * denotes the hierarchy which are same in both cases).

I am using mapping method of name first.
Any suggestions how to map these ICG's.
